Expect a rich, full-bodied California Table Red wine made from Sangiovese grapes. This robust variety originates in Italy's Tuscan region and is known for its presence in classic Italian wines like Chianti and Brunello di Montalcino. In the United States, it's often grown as a standalone varietal or blended with other Italian-style blends.
